The manufacturer highlights that you can schedule up to five meals, including one immediate feeding and four others you can set in advance. This is super handy for portion control, whether you're out running errands or just busy.
The digital controls are user-friendly, so programming the meal times shouldn't be a hassle. Our research shows that many pet owners find the setup process pretty simple, and the digital interface is easy to get used to.
Now, if you're feeding wet food, there's a bit more to consider. The feeder comes with twin ice packs to help keep the food fresh.
Our research points out mixed feedback on how well these work. They reportedly keep the food cool for up to about 12 hours, which is fine for short intervals but might let the food warm up after that. Some folks suggest pre-freezing the wet food or using extra ice packs to keep things cooler longer, though this might still be tricky on hot days or during long absences.
Overall, the Cat Mate C500 shines when it comes to dry food. You'll likely enjoy its reliability and ease of programming.
But if you're focusing on wet food for longer periods without supervision, you might need to get creative with some extra cooling solutions.
